GPD Win 4 — Firmware update

Quick answer

Button combo

FN+F7(boot menu)

Steps

  1. 1Open Settings → Windows Update and install all updates first.
  2. 2On the official GPD download page (gpd.hk) find the latest Win 4 BIOS for your CPU and copy it to a FAT32 USB-C drive.
  3. 3Keep the charger connected, power on while holding FN and tapping F7, then pick the USB drive.
  4. 4Let the BIOS flash finish without removing the USB drive or powering off.
  5. 5After it powers off, boot normally; the first boot may show a black screen for a few minutes.
Last verified: 2026-06-20Source: gpd.hk

The GPD Win 4 updates in two parts: Windows-side chipset and GPU drivers come from Windows Update and the GPD download page, while the BIOS and EC firmware are flashed from a FAT32 USB drive via the FN + F7 boot menu. Confirm your CPU in Task Manager first so you download the matching BIOS, and keep the device on AC power the whole time.

FAQ

Which BIOS file do I pick?
Check your CPU in Task Manager and download the BIOS that matches it on the GPD page; the wrong file can fail to apply.
F7 is not opening a menu.
Hold FN and tap F7 repeatedly right as the device powers on; the USB drive must be formatted FAT32, not NTFS.
